Temporal spread of wheat dwarf virus and mature plant resistance in winter wheat
Crop Protection, 2004Abstract Wheat dwarf is a potentially severe disease of winter wheat. The causal agent is wheat dwarf virus (WDV), a geminivirus transmitted by the leafhopper Psammotettix alienus . Field surveys of WDV incidence and vector occurrence were conducted for 4 years in winter wheat fields in central Sweden.

Characterization of Psammotettix species, vectors of Wheat dwarf virus
2015Cereals can be infected by different pathogens among which the Wheat dwarf virus (WDV, family Geminiviridae, genus Mastrevirus) is the causal agent of dwarfing, mottling and yellowing symptoms in wheat, barley and oat. WDV is exclusively transmitted from plant to plant by leafhoppers from the genus Psammotettix in a persistent manner.
